How much do full time rn j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 13, 2026, the average hourly pay for full time rn in Blaine, WA is $45.66,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$34.52 and $53.27 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a full time RN,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Full Time RN, you need solid clinical knowledge, patient assessment skills, and a valid nursing degree with RN licensure. Familiarity with electronic health records (EHR) systems, medication administration procedures, and basic life support (BLS) certification are typically required. Strong communication, empathy, and teamwork skills help RNs build rapport with patients and collaborate effectively with healthcare teams. These abilities are crucial for providing safe, efficient, and compassionate patient care in demanding healthcare environments.

What is a full time RN?

Full Time Registered Nurses (RNs) are licensed healthcare professionals who work a standard full-time schedule, typically 36 to 40 hours per week, providing patient care in various settings such as hospitals, clinics, or long-term care facilities. Their responsibilities include assessing patient conditions, administering medications, coordinating care with doctors and other healthcare staff, and educating patients and their families. Full Time RNs are essential in ensuring high-quality, continuous care and often have access to benefits like health insurance and paid time off due to their employment status.

What is the difference between Full Time Rn vs Part Time Rn?

AspectFull Time RnPart Time Rn
Work HoursTypically 36-40 hours per weekLess than 30 hours per week
BenefitsUsually includes health insurance, paid time off, retirement plansLimited or no benefits
Schedule FlexibilityFixed schedule, often full shiftsFlexible, variable shifts
Job SecurityHigher job stabilityLess job security

Full Time Rns generally work standard hours with comprehensive benefits and greater job stability, while Part Time Rns have more flexible schedules but fewer benefits. The choice depends on your work-life balance preferences and financial needs.

What are some common challenges full-time registered nurses face, and how can they be managed effectively?

Full-time RNs often encounter challenges such as managing high patient loads, adapting to shift work, and maintaining clear communication during busy or stressful periods. Time management and prioritization skills are crucial for handling multiple tasks efficiently. Many RNs find that collaborating closely with their healthcare team, utilizing available support resources, and practicing self-care are essential strategies for maintaining both job performance and personal well-being.

PeaceHealth, based in Vancouver, WA, is a not-for-profit Catholic health system employing approximately 16,000 caregivers, a multi-specialty medical group practice with more than 1,200 providers and 10 medical centers serving both urban and rural communities in Washington, Oregon, Alaska. In 1890, the Sisters of St. Joseph of Peace founded what has become PeaceHealth. Today, the legacy of its founding Sisters continues with a spirit of respect, stewardship, collaboration and social justice in fulfilling its Mission.
